gpt4 book ai didi

java - Java守护进程线程在其父进程退出时会自动终止吗?

转载 作者:塔克拉玛干 更新时间:2023-11-01 21:52:05 24 4
gpt4 key购买 nike

如果一个线程创建了一个守护进程线程,我可以相信当父线程退出 run 方法时,子线程也会终止吗?

最佳答案

否 - 线程是独立的。一个线程“拥有”另一个线程并强制终止是没有意义的。

如果您真的问是否当应用程序中的所有非守护线程都已死亡时,您可以相信进程正在死亡:是的,可以。但这就是您可以信赖的全部

特别地,如果有两个非守护线程,每个线程都创建了一个守护线程,并且一个非守护线程终止了,那么剩下的三个线程将继续运行。

关于java - Java守护进程线程在其父进程退出时会自动终止吗?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/879713/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com